Acquiring an Austrian driver’s license includes numerous steps, from collecting paperwork to passing needed tests. Here’s a breakdown of the process:
Step 1: Gather Necessary Documents
Candidates should prepare the following files:
- Identification: A valid passport or national ID.
- Proof of Residency: This can be an energy expense or any official document mentioning your address in Austria.
- Medical Certificate: A file from a certified physician confirming fitness to drive.
- Passport-sized Photos: Standard image requirements apply.
- Conclusion Certificate: If relevant, a certificate of completion from a driving school.
Step 2: Enroll in a Driving School
A lot of candidates will need to enroll in a driving school, particularly if they go with an extensive training program. The driving school will supply theoretical lessons covering traffic regulations, safety, and vehicle operation.
Action 3: Take the Theoretical Exam
As soon as the theoretical lessons are completed, applicants must pass a theoretical exam. This examination generally consists of multiple-choice concerns covering various topics related to driving in Austria. It can frequently be taken in multiple languages.
Step 4: Practical Driving Lessons
After passing the theoretical test, candidates can start practical driving lessons. deutscheexpresscard.de are typically needed before taking the driving test and assistance prepare applicants for real-life driving conditions.
Step 5: Pass the Practical Driving Test
The final action is to take the practical driving test with a qualified examiner. The test examines the applicant’s ability to deal with an automobile and obey traffic laws. Effective completion of this test is necessary to obtain the driver’s license.
Step 6: Obtain the License
Upon passing both the theoretical and practical tests, applicants can acquire their Austrian driver’s license, usually provided at the regional community office (Bezirkshauptmannschaft or Magistrat).

Just how much does it cost to obtain an Austrian driver’s license?The overall cost can differ extensively based upon the driving school selected, the number of lessons needed, and assessment costs. Anticipate expenses to be around EUR1,500 to EUR2,500 in total. 2. Can I exchange my foreign driver’s license for
an Austrian one?Yes, if your license is from an EU/EEA nationor certain other nations, you can exchange it without additional screening. Nevertheless, inspect the specific requirements for your native land. 3. Is it required to participate in a driving school?While it is highly advised for newbie chauffeurs, experienced motorists might take the tests straight if eligible, but thisdepends on the regional laws. 4. Can I drive with a momentary driver’s license?Yes, a short-lived license, provided after passing the theoretical examination, permits practice driving with a qualified driver, however limitations apply. 5. Are there any constraints for new drivers?New chauffeursmay undergo probationary periods where stricter guidelines apply, such as zero tolerance for alcohol and a limitation on guests.
